opportunities available in Philippines
Globe Telecom • Philippines, Philippines, Philippines
Globe Group • Philippines, Philippines, Philippines
Globe Telecom, Inc. • Bohol, Philippines, Bohol, Philippines
Globe • Cebu City, Central Visayas, Philippines
Globe Telecom, Inc. • Mandaluyong, Metro Manila, Philippines
Globe Telecom, Inc. • Cebu City, Central Visayas, Philippines
Globe Telecom • Cebu City, Gitnang Kabisayaan, Philippines
Globe • Mandaluyong, Metro Manila, Philippines